Cal Poly Pomona Baseball Colors and Mascot The Cal Poly Pomona baseball team is known for its vibrant colors and unique mascot. The team’s colors consist of green and gold, which are prominently featured on their uniforms, equipment, and merchandise. These colors represent the university’s commitment to excellence and its connection to nature. The team’s mascot is a bronco, which is a symbol of strength, agility, and determination. The bronco is a beloved figure among students, alumni, and fans, and it rallies the team and the crowd during games. The mascot is seen at every home game, cheering on the players and engaging with the crowd.

The choice of the bronco as the mascot for the baseball team is significant as it reflects the university’s commitment to its agricultural roots. Cal Poly Pomona is located in a region known for its horse ranches and equestrian activities, making the bronco a fitting representation of the area’s culture and heritage.

Not many people realise that you can add animated effects to Roll20. To do this you just need to know a little macro code to post into the chat, and voila, you have a variety of cool animated effects at your fingertips.
